About the Role

We are seeking an experienced Chief Building Engineer to oversee the engineering and maintenance operations of a luxury residential high-rise community. Reporting directly to the General Manager, this role is responsible for ensuring that all building systems, infrastructure, and equipment operate safely, efficiently, and in compliance with regulatory requirements.

The Chief Building Engineer plays a critical leadership role in preserving the integrity of the property, managing preventative maintenance programs, supervising the engineering team, and coordinating vendors and inspections. The ideal candidate is a hands-on leader with strong technical knowledge of high-rise building systems and a proactive approach to building operations and maintenance.

What You'll Do
  • Oversee the maintenance and engineering operations of all building systems, including common areas, amenities, and parking facilities
  • Develop and manage a comprehensive preventive maintenance program for all building components
  • Supervise, train, and support the maintenance team to ensure high standards of performance and safety
  • Coordinate inspections, repairs, and contracted services with vendors and service providers
  • Monitor building utilities and provide quarterly cost analysis and energy efficiency recommendations
  • Maintain compliance with all City, County, State, and OSHA regulations
  • Ensure all building safety systems are properly maintained, including fire pumps, life safety equipment, and emergency systems
  • Maintain accurate documentation of maintenance requests, inspections, and completed work
  • Support sustainability initiatives and maintain any green energy certifications
  • Respond to emergency situations and participate in after-hours on-call rotations when necessary
